Once a yr, individuals park on a half-mile stretch on US-441, each side of the highway brimmed with autos, and start the stroll to Micanopy.
Micanopy’s Fall Festival all the time lands on the Florida vs. Georgia soccer rivalry weekend. This yr, the occasion celebrated its fiftieth yr. From Saturday to Sunday, 250 distributors stuffed Northeast Cholokka Boulevard as attendees packed streets, alleys and sidewalks.
“It’s family oriented. It’s for everyone,” stated Tami Dixon, the 63-year-old president of the Miccanopy Fall Festival Committee. “There’s a lot of booths for children, little arts and crafts, and so it’s just a time that families can get out.”
For Micanopy, a small, historic city with a population of simply over 600, this occasion is without doubt one of the largest of the yr. Crowds of hundreds go to to buy handmade gadgets like jewellery, work, woodwork, plushes, baggage and windchimes.
People additionally bought vegetation, together with a sales space only for bonsai bushes. An abundance of meals choices ranged from candy treats to totally cooked meals.
The Fall Festival Committee started planning the occasion in February. The pageant operates below 12 nonprofit organizations. After the pageant, the cash left over is split between the organizations.
“Every committee is amazing. They put so much time and effort in this,” Dixon stated. “It’s because they love their community, they love the people here and it’s just their home.”
Every yr, the committee sells a T-shirt particular to the occasion. This yr, the shirts bought out earlier than midday on Saturday. The T-shirts date again all the way in which to the primary ever Micanopy Fall Festival.
Dixon stated she was despatched the primary yr T-shirt and was in a position to have it on the occasion this yr. Apart from holding it for photos, she stored the shirt safely stowed in a bag close to the knowledge sales space.
Micanopy Gold, a condiment enterprise that made its pageant debut 29 years in the past, continued the custom by returning this yr. Jon Allen and his mother and father began the enterprise by promoting sizzling sauce, and it’s now developed, providing salsa and marinated garlic.
Sheri Allen, Jon’s daughter, has watched the pageant broaden since she was a baby. She grew up in Micanopy and now works for the condiment firm, which her father and grandparents created. She hopes the enterprise will proceed generationally inside the household.
“We stay real local, so people who don’t come here or don’t live right around the area, they’ll come specifically for this, because they don’t live closer to the stores that we sell in,” Sheri stated.

Cathy Wallace, proprietor of Cathy Wallace Designs, travels from Clearwater yearly to work the occasion. She sells stitching and embroidered gadgets at her sales space, which is crammed with quilts and sewn kids’s garments. Her quilts have detailed designs that paint an image, like a forest with animals.
“I like this area, so I come up, and I camp and at the same time do the shows,” Wallace stated.
Since she retired final yr, she’s had extra time to do exhibits, she stated. Not having to fret about battle with a piece schedule provides her the time to specific her pastime. She plans on coming again to Micanopy within the years to return.
